Finance Review Summary — Incoming Director

Churn in the Larkspur pilot programme hit 14% in month three, above the 9% threshold we set. Exit interviews cite onboarding friction and billing confusion, not product fit. Revenue impact is modest for now; reputational risk in the Weston territory is the bigger concern. Remediation costs are estimated and budgeted. Retention incentives are under review by finance. Our confidential assessment of next steps follows directly below.

board note of tagug-hahag: Praionax Logistics is in early talks to buy Julaxek Group for about $36.3 million. The Julmir launch date is March 1, and nothing goes to the press before then.

Alert: HarrowLink gateway heartbeat gaps

This alert fires when more than 5% of HarrowLink telemetry gateways on farm equipment miss two consecutive heartbeats within a 10-minute window. Common causes are cellular dead zones during field operations and firmware update stalls. The alert auto-resolves once heartbeat coverage recovers. For the eng sync: we saw three firings last week, all traced to the v4.2 firmware rollout in the Dustveil region. Triage steps and the gateway status dashboard are linked on the page below.

dashboard of fafog-hawep = https://gitlab.tolvaqworks.internal/job/pages/dash/1a5d7f569de2

Management Meeting Minutes — Expansion into the Tarven Coast Region

Present: ops, sales, finance leads. We agreed the Tarven Coast pilot starts next quarter with two rented depots rather than a build. Finance to model staffing at 12 heads and flag any cash pinch in month four. Marketing spend capped until the pilot proves out. For finance eyes only, the sensitive bit comes next.

confidential, yafof-tawef: The finance team signed off on a budget of $34.3 million for Project Zorox. The renewal with Aldethax Freight closes at $12.7 million a year, 10 percent below the last contract.

First-day checklist, item 7 (Calloway Annexe): The roof-terrace door on level 5 jams in damp weather. Push firmly at the top-left corner while turning the handle; do not force the hinge side. Report any worsening to the facilities desk. Contractors needing terrace access for equipment should note that the keypad entry code is listed below.

badge for hahog-kajop: bdg-OOCJJ-0